Rowdy Rathore – “Don’t Angry Me”

Rowdy Rathore is the latest entrant into bollywood that has a big influence of Tamil and Telugu movies. Knowing that Prabhudeva is directing the moving the action was expected just like his earlier movie Wanted. Again a remake of a telugu film Vikramarkudu, the theme gels well for a Bollywood movie.  After the more recent  Singam now you have a new action remake. Mayamohini – Hilarious and Paisa Vasool

Male actors doing female characters is not a new theme. We have seen Charlie Chaplin, Adam Sandler, Robin Williams John Travolta and Kamala Hassan in India doing characters of that sort. But Dileep’s Maya Mohini was slightly different.
